【技术实现步骤摘要】
一种异步并发更新分布式节点镜像的方法及系统
本专利技术涉及一种异步并发更新分布式节点镜像的方法及系统,属于计算机服务端测试领域。
技术介绍
以容器部署的分布式业务服务中,镜像的分发与更新,是经常的事情。如代码更新后,需要各个服务更新镜像,那么新的镜像分发到各个机器上去,通常的做法是登录各个机器,然后从镜像仓库拉取最新的镜像到本机。如果只有几台机器,操作还算简便。如果存在大量的机器需要自行镜像的发布和更新时,这个操作就十分的繁琐。
技术实现思路
本专利技术提供了一种异步并发更新分布式节点镜像的方法及系统,用于解决现有技术的不足。本专利技术的技术方案包括一种异步并发更新分布式节点镜像的方法,其特征在于,该方法包括以下步骤:S1,更新终端将需要进行相同镜像更新的计算机装置创建对应的分组列表,对分组列表进行存储;S2,为每个分组列表的镜像更新指令进行配置;S3,读取分组列表的计算机装置信息及其配置信息,从镜像服务器拉取镜像文件,并执行异步并发更新;S4,将更新结果反馈至更新终端。根据所述的异步并发 ...
【技术保护点】
1.一种异步并发更新分布式节点镜像的方法,其特征在于,该方法包括以下步骤:/nS1,更新终端将需要进行相同镜像更新的计算机装置创建对应的分组列表,对分组列表进行存储;/nS2,为每个分组列表的镜像更新指令进行配置;/nS3,读取分组列表的计算机装置信息及其配置信息,从镜像服务器拉取镜像文件,并执行异步并发更新;/nS4,将更新结果反馈至更新终端。/n
【技术特征摘要】
1.一种异步并发更新分布式节点镜像的方法,其特征在于,该方法包括以下步骤:
S1,更新终端将需要进行相同镜像更新的计算机装置创建对应的分组列表,对分组列表进行存储;
S2,为每个分组列表的镜像更新指令进行配置;
S3,读取分组列表的计算机装置信息及其配置信息,从镜像服务器拉取镜像文件,并执行异步并发更新;
S4,将更新结果反馈至更新终端。
2.根据权利要求1所述的异步并发更新分布式节点镜像的方法,其特征在于,所述步骤S1具体包括:
将需要更新的一个或多个计算机装置创建对应的分组列表,以及,对分组列表的计算机装置信息进行获取并添加至分组列表,并对分组列表进行存储。
3.根据权利要求2所述的异步并发更新分布式节点镜像的方法,其特征在于,所述分组列表存储于更新终端或数据库。
4.根据权利要求1所述的异步并发更新分布式节点镜像的方法,其特征在于,所述步骤S2具体包括:
根据分组列表所处数据源读取步骤S1的分组列表,包括读取分组的唯一标识、分组计算机装置数量及每个计算机装置的IP地址;
以及,设置从镜像服务器拉取镜...
【专利技术属性】
技术研发人员:郭申,张经生,孙国军,
申请(专利权)人:珠海金山网络游戏科技有限公司,
类型:发明
国别省市:广东;44
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。